gnubg (0.14.3+20060520-1) unstable; urgency=low * Update to upstream CVS snapshot since no release seems forthcoming. - Include the documentation; the GFDL terms qualify as DFSG-free. - Upstream now provides the wood texture. - gcc 4.x and 64-bit patches have been mostly integrated. - Disable the new SSE optimizations for right now. - Drop the FTGL dependency; upstream no longer uses it. * Remove luxi.c from the package and the upstream tarball. This file contained a copy of the digits from the non-DFSG-free Luxi font. Replace use of this font with a dependency on ttf-bitstream-vera and run-time loading of the Vera font from disk. gnubg (0.14.3-7) unstable; urgency=low * Update the AC_DEFINE_DIR to the latest upstream version; the old version was broken by Autoconf 2.60. Also remove an unnecessary duplicate setting of _DATADIR. Thanks to Martin Michlmayr for the report. (Closes: #367860) * Build-depend on quilt >= 0.40 for the makefile fragment. * Update to standards version 3.7.2 (no changes required). * Wrap build-depends in debian/control, now allowed by Policy. gnubg (0.14.3-6) unstable; urgency=low * Fix another 64-bit type mismatch problem and re-enable Guile support on AMD64. * French translation, thanks Jean-Marc Chaton. (Closes: #357484) gnubg (0.14.3-5) unstable; urgency=low * Fix several type mismatches that were causing segfaults on 64-bit platforms. Many thanks to Anders Brandt Petersen for all the testing and debugging assistance. (Closes: #350390) gnubg (0.14.3-4) unstable; urgency=low * Disable Guile support on AMD64. It appears to be the culprit in the AMD64 segfaults reported in #350390. * Link against libart-2.0 instead of libart2. * Revert the change to link explicitly against libsupc++. gcc was already doing this; the problem was with the ftgl-dev library on hppa and m68k. * Pass --build and --host into Autoconf as appropriate. gnubg (0.14.3-3) unstable; urgency=low * Drop the gnubg-bearoffs package. Instead, the one-sided bearoff database is included in gnubg-data and the user is asked whether they want to build the two-sided database. This saves on buildd time and archive space, particularly on architectures where few people are likely to install this package (like m68k). * Include the wood texture referred to by several board descriptions that upstream left out of the distribution tarball. * Move the package binaries to /usr/games. * Document how to get even larger bearoff databases in README.Debian. * Search in /var/lib/gnubg for databases as well as /usr/share/gnubg. * Build-depend on autoconf and automake1.9 and run both before building rather than patching the generated files. This seems to be the Debian best practice and it makes the build patches less hairy. * Link gnubg with libsupc++. This will hopefully resolve FTBFS problems on hppa and m68k, where Debian's static libftgl needs the SJLJ exception handling routines. gnubg (0.14.3-2) unstable; urgency=low * Touch aclocal.m4 before Makefile.in since otherwise depending on timestamp granularity the package makefile may try to run Automake. (Closes: #350212) * Remove stamp files at the beginning of make clean per Policy. gnubg (0.14.3-1) unstable; urgency=low * New upstream release. (Closes: #201296) - Numerous new upstream features and improvements. - Build with 3D board support, sound support, Python scripting, XML match equity files, and long random numbers, thus vastly increasing the build dependencies. - Build with every supported audio layer, since I'm not sure which people will use and they're all relatively small. - Enable time control. - Upstream now supports GTK+ 2.0. - Don't build with gtkextras since Debian doesn't have 2.0. - libguilegtk isn't used with GTK+ 2.0. - Build with libart for better rendering and HTML export. - Build with Freetype support. - Add a BLAS build dependency for the neural network code. - Drop libzvt; it's apparently no longer used. - Ported to gcc 4. * Removed the manual, which is unfortunately covered by the non-free GNU Free Documentation License. (Closes: #345575) * Added get-orig-source target to download and sanitize the source and include the weights file from upstream in the upstream source. * Documented removal of the manual in README.Debian and copyright. * Move the architecture-independent data (other than the bearoffs databases) into a separate gnubg-data package to save archive space. * Hack on the makefile to try to get gnubg to only link against the libraries it actually uses directly. * Wrote man pages for the bearoff and hypergammon database utilities. * Switch to quilt for maintaining patches to the upstream source. * Export DH_OPTIONS so that gnubg-bearoffs is really only built in the binary-indep target. (Closes: #220259) * Support build-arch and build-indep. Running build-arch will now not build the bearoff database, thus improving buildd speed should they ever be able to support build-arch. * Depend on autotools-dev and pull config.{guess,sub} from it. * Use DESTDIR rather than prefix to override the installation location. * Don't use dh_installdirs; it's not necessary. * Install the upstream AUTHORS file as it doesn't just duplicate the copyright information. * Improve the long package descriptions. * Tighten down the package dependencies since the bearoffs database format may change between versions. * Use the current watch file syntax. -- Ubuntu Archive Auto-Sync <email address hidden> Thu, 15 Jun 2006 14:11:17 +0100
